C. 3x-7=2x-5 solve for x, simplify

Answer:

<u><em>x=2</em></u>

Step-by-step explanation:

addition property of equality is adding the same number to both sides of an equation does not change the equation.

subtraction property of equality is subtracting the same number from both sides of an equation does not change the equation.

distributive property: a(b+c)=ab+ac

add 7 both sides of an equation.

3x-7+7=2x-5+7

simplify.

3x=2x+2

subtract 2x both sides of an equation.

3x-2x=2x+2-2x

simplify.

x=2
